最新下载
热门教程
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
麒麟操作系统出现登录循环如何解决 银河麒麟无法进入桌面修复
时间:2026-06-07 08:02:47 编辑:袖梨 来源:一聚教程网
登录循环闪退应先删.Xauthority和.ICEauthority文件、修复/tmp权限为1777、重置ukui/mate dconf配置、清理磁盘空间、重装lightdm并重新配置。
如果您在银河麒麟操作系统中输入密码后反复返回登录界面,无法成功进入桌面,则可能是由于用户认证文件损坏、显示管理器配置异常或权限设置错误导致。以下是针对该问题的多种修复方法:
一、重置用户认证文件
登录循环常由 .Xauthority 或 .ICEauthority 文件损坏引起,这些文件负责X11会话的身份验证。删除后系统将在下次登录时自动生成新文件。
1、按 Ctrl + Alt + F2 切换至TTY终端,输入用户名和密码登录。
2、执行命令:mv ~/.Xauthority ~/.Xauthority.bak。
3、执行命令:mv ~/.ICEauthority ~/.ICEauthority.bak。
4、执行命令:sudo systemctl restart lightdm。
5、按 Ctrl + Alt + F7(或 F8)切回图形登录界面,尝试重新输入密码登录。
二、修复/tmp目录权限
/tmp 目录若权限不为 1777,将导致 LightDM 无法创建临时会话文件,从而触发登录失败循环。恢复默认权限可解决此底层依赖问题。
1、在TTY终端中登录后,执行命令:ls -ld /tmp,确认当前权限是否为 drwxrwxrwt。
2、如非此权限,执行命令:sudo chmod 1777 /tmp。
3、执行命令:sudo systemctl restart lightdm。
三、重置UKUI用户配置
dconf 配置损坏可能导致会话初始化失败,进而被 LightDM 拒绝登录。清除 UKUI 及兼容组件的用户级配置可绕过此类错误。
1、在TTY终端中登录后,执行命令:dconf reset -f /org/ukui/。
2、执行命令:dconf reset -f /org/mate/。
3、执行命令:rm -rf ~/.config/ukui-session ~/.cache/ukui*。
4、执行命令:sudo systemctl restart lightdm。
四、检查并清理磁盘空间
根分区满会导致 LightDM 写入会话日志失败,触发静默退出并返回登录界面。需立即释放空间以恢复服务写入能力。
1、在TTY终端中执行命令:df -h /,确认使用率是否达 100%。
2、如已满,执行命令:sudo du -sh /var/log/* | sort -hr | head -5,定位日志大目录。
3、进入最大日志目录,例如:cd /var/log/journal。
4、执行命令:sudo journalctl --vacuum-size=100M 清理旧日志。
5、执行命令:sudo systemctl restart lightdm。
五、重装并重置LightDM显示管理器
当 LightDM 二进制文件缺失、配置文件严重损坏或服务单元异常时,需彻底重装并强制重置其配置状态。
1、在TTY终端中执行命令:sudo apt update。
2、执行命令:sudo apt install --reinstall lightdm。
3、执行命令:sudo dpkg-reconfigure lightdm,在弹出界面中用方向键选择 lightdm 并按 Tab 确认。
4、执行命令:sudo systemctl daemon-reload && sudo systemctl restart lightdm。